Development and Composition:

For the core of a significant voltage doorknob capacitor lies a ceramic or glass dielectric substance sandwiched involving two conductive plates or electrodes. These electrodes, typically product of resources which include silver, palladium, or nickel, facilitate the accumulation and discharge of electric powered demand. The dielectric content, decided on for its high dielectric frequent and balance under large voltage situations, establishes the capacitor's capacitance and voltage ranking.

Encapsulated in a sturdy housing, large voltage doorknob capacitors are shielded versus environmental aspects like moisture, humidity, and temperature versions. This encapsulation not merely boosts mechanical steadiness but also delivers electrical insulation, ensuring the capacitor's integrity and trustworthiness in numerous running situations.

Purposes of High Voltage Doorknob Capacitors:

High voltage doorknob capacitors find prevalent use throughout several industries and apps, such as:

RF Electricity Amplifiers: In radio frequency (RF) energy amplifiers, superior voltage doorknob capacitors are employed for impedance matching, tuning, and energy storage, ensuring optimum performance and effectiveness.

Higher Voltage Electrical power Provides: These capacitors Perform a crucial role in higher voltage ability provides for voltage regulation, filtering, and Strength storage, making certain secure and responsible electricity shipping and delivery to Digital gadgets.

Pulse Power Programs: Higher voltage doorknob capacitors are Utilized in pulse electricity devices for Strength storage and discharge, enabling the technology of substantial voltage pulses for applications which include pulsed lasers, particle accelerators, and electromagnetic pulse (EMP) testing.

Healthcare Equipment: These capacitors find software in health care machines for instance X-ray devices and MRI scanners, where they aid Strength storage and voltage regulation for prime voltage pulse era.

Industrial Automation: Higher voltage doorknob capacitors are utilized in industrial automation devices for surge suppression, motor Regulate, and electric power conditioning, making sure trustworthy operation in severe industrial environments.
